📚About the Program
The Hong Kong University of Science and Technology (HKUST), founded in 1991, is situated in a stunning campus overlooking Port Shelter in Hong Kong's Clear Water Bay Peninsula. Known for its innovative architecture and beautiful natural surroundings, HKUST is a leading institution in science and technology education, providing a vibrant learning environment that fosters academic excellence and personal growth.
The Master’s in Information Technology program is designed to equip students with advanced knowledge and practical skills in the rapidly evolving tech landscape. Students will explore critical areas such as software development, data management, and cybersecurity, preparing them for diverse career opportunities in IT and related fields. This one-year program emphasizes hands-on learning and real-world applications, making it a unique choice for those looking to excel in the information technology sector.
